6.2.2025 | The Government adopted a resolution on the Government Action Plan for Gender Equality 2024–2027 at its session on 6 february 2025. The Action Plan contains 50 measures, and it has a strong emphasis on the prevention of violence against women. The Action Plan is based on the Programme of Prime Minister Orpo’s Government.https://stm.fi/en/-/government-adopts-resolution-on-government-action-plan-for-gender-equality-2024-2027

14.1.2026 | Gendered vulnerabilities of boys and young men must be taken into account when planning education and health and social services. The latest report calls for a shift from gender neutrality to gender-sensitive policymaking that recognises differences between genders and identifies specific needs. It proposes that raising competence levels and preventing violence should be set as shared national goals across all work with children and young people.https://stm.fi/en/-/poikien-osaamistadrop-in-boys-learning-outcomes-and-violence-related-risks-call-for-joint-national-solutionsson-lasku-ja-vakivallan-riskit-vaativat-yhteisia-kansallisia-ratkaisuja

9.2.2023 | The Government has adopted a resolution on Finland’s third National Roma Policy (ROMPO 3). The key objective of the National Roma Policy for 2023–2030 is to support Roma inclusion, participation and equality and to end discrimination by tackling antigypsyism.https://stm.fi/en/-/finland-s-third-national-roma-policy-supports-roma-inclusion- -
23.2.2023 | The Government's cross-sectoral working group on gender equality has assessed the progress of the action plan and prepared a final report. The final report concludes that a large number of the measures in the gender equality action plan were achieved, despite the crises that shook the world. The Government discussed the progress of the Action Plan for Gender Equality in its evening session on 22 February.https://stm.fi/en/-/progress-made-with-the-government-action-plan-for-gender-equality-as-planned

6.2.2023 | The 61st session of the UN Commission for Social Development (CSocD61) will be held in New York from 6 to 15 February 2023. Finland will be represented at the session by Minister of Social Affairs and Health Hanna Sarkkinen and Youth Delegate Hung Ly. Finland, the International Labour Organization ILO, the African Union and UN Women will organise a side event focusing on social protection and the effects of climate change.https://stm.fi/en/-/social-development-and-sustainability-employment-and-decent-work-on-the-agenda-of-un-csocd-session
